description Walnut (Juglans regia L.) is a particularly valuable plant for humans. This is due to its multifaceted beneficial properties and qualities as a food, medicinal, technical, recreational and environmental tree species. The main goal of nut breeding is to obtain high-quality fruits. In the Russian Federation for the selection of individuals that provide such products, two methods are mainly used: method 1 – «Program and method for breeding walnuts» (Sukhorukikh et al., 2007) and method 2 – «Program and method for the study of fruit, berry and nut crops» (1999). The purpose of the study is to study the diversity of promising forms of walnut identified on the basis of methods 1 and 2 in terms of taste, kernel extractability and the overall score of the breeding value (quality) of the fruit. Other characteristics assessed identically or similarly are not considered. The object of the research was the literature data of the authors assessing the quality of nuts using methods 1, 2. For statistical processing, the Stadia 8.0/prof. program was used, and Microsoft Excel was used for graphical construction. Diversity was assessed using coefficients of variation and indices of distributed rank diversity (IRRR) based on known methods. It was established that the coefficients of variation of the studied indicators, assessed using various methods, did not have a significant statistical difference, and the selection gradations of taste and kernel extractability were equally distributed. When assessed using method 1, the statistical distribution of the total score of the selection value of fruits had a normal distribution, when using method 2 it differed from normal. When assessing diversity using IRRR values, method 1, compared to method 2, turned out to be more sensitive and provided greater diversity of the allocated gene pool in terms of the overall score of the breeding value of walnut fruits. The results can be used in walnut breeding.
